This Club's September 2025 book is:
ON THE ORIGIN OF SPECIES & OTHER STORIES
- By Bo-young Kim
- Published by Kaya Press (University of Southern California) ("a publisher of Asian Pacific Diasporas")
- Publication date: April 2021
- Main translators: Sora Kim-Russell & Joungmin Lee Comfort
- "Additional translation by": Jihyun Park, Gord Sellar, Melissa Mei-Lin Chan, & Eunhae Jo.

This collection Origin of Species & Other Stories has seven stories plus an Author's Introduction and Afterword.
The stories are:
-- "On the Origin of Species" (originally published March 2005 as <종의 기원> in a webzine);
-- "Scripter" (originally published Nov 2008, as <스크립터>, in a magazine);
-- "Between Zero and One" (originally published Feb 2009, as <0과 1사이>, in a webzine);
-- "An Evolutionary Myth" (originally published Nov 2006, as <진화신화>, in a magazine);
-- "Last of the Wolves" (originally published Nov 2007, as <마지막 늑대>; appeared in a multi-author science-fiction volume, put out by Changbi Publishers, titled <잃어버린 개념을 찾아서>);
-- "Stars Shine in Earth's Sky" (originally published Dec 2009, as <지구의 하늘에는 별이 빛나고 있다>; appeared in a multi-author science-fiction collection, put out by Omellas Publishing [Seoul], titled <백만 광년의 고독>);
-- "On the Origin of Species--And What Might Have Happened Thereafter" (originally published Fall 2005, as <종의 기원: 그 후에 있었을지도 모르는 이야기>, in a webzine).

This particular collection of Bo-Young Kim's stories had never been published in Korean. That is to say, it's a compilation original to English. It was meant as a best-of compilation, of an unknown-on-English Korean science-fiction (SF) author who had been active mostly between the mid-2000s to mid-2010s. Although she had some devoted readers through the webzine format of the 2000s, science-fiction was not prominent, widely popular, or respected as a literary genre (until, at earliest, the late 2010s).
The English-translation and compilation project was by Kaya Press. Kaya Press can be thought of as an academic press, being housed at the University of California. The project dates, I assume, to 2019-2020, ahead of the April 2021 publication.
Origin of Species & Other Stories appeared just as the popularity of Korean SF (in written-fiction) was gathering strength abroad. The genre's popularity and profile gaining strength, notably and noticeably, really every year starting in 2021 and continuing to 2025.
(See also: "List of Korean science-fiction novels published in English and Thoughts on the recent rise of Korean SF literature" at https://www.goodreads.com/topic/show/... ).
Origin of Species &Other Stories found surprise-success in English in 2021-22. The same collection was then published in Korean in June 2023. It is one of many examples, able to be found by the mid-2020s, of the direct back-influence from the international translated-fiction market back onto the "home" market.
